The most famous castle in Oman is Al Alam Palace, ranked #986 of 7,738 in the world — followed by Bahla Fort and Fort Al Jalali.

The Castlemap atlas charts 1 castle, 11 fortresses and 1 palace & château in Oman. They span more than 2 centuries — from Al Alam Palace (founded c. 1550) to Nakhal Fort (1834). Every one is plotted with its photo and story on the interactive castle map of Oman.

Map of castles in Oman

On the map they cluster thickest around Seeb — 7 within a 100 km day trip. The northernmost is Khasab Fort, the southernmost Fortress Ra's al-Hadd — about 544 km apart.

Which castles in Oman are UNESCO World Heritage Sites?

Per Wikidata, 1 of the mapped landmarks holds a UNESCO World Heritage designation — inscribed in its own right or as part of an inscribed ensemble: Bahla Fort.
